Official entrance age to early childhood educational development in Spain
Spain: Official entrance age to early childhood educational development was 0 years in 2020. ▬ Flat

About this data
Age at which students would enter early childhood educational development. For more information, visit the UNESCO Institute for Statistics website: http://www.uis.unesco.org/
